The Padres will pay $780,000, while the remaining $19.22 million stays on the Phillies\u2019 books. Philadelphia will save just over $1.6 million with the 110% luxury tax penalty.<\/p>\n<p>Castellanos\u2019 departure from Philadelphia felt inevitable for months, but the landing spot adds an interesting wrinkle. Earlier this offseason, he went on MLB Network and expressed interest in learning first base, a move that would expand the number of teams that could carry him without asking him to play the outfield every day.<\/p>\n<p>That\u2019s the idea in San Diego.<\/p>\n<p>Even with a down 2025 overall, Castellanos still brings a clear skill: he has a career .853 OPS against left-handed pitching. That matters for a Padres lineup that\u2019s set to start left-handed hitting Gavin Sheets at first base. Sheets hit a career-high 19 home runs last season, but only two came against southpaws, and he posted a .669 OPS in those matchups.<\/p>\n<p>\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\tThe Phillies Talk crew dissects the release of Nick Castellanos on Thursday afternoon.\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/p>\n<p>The way the roster fits suggests Castellanos won\u2019t be an everyday player on Opening Day. After last year&#8217;s trade deadline, that detail certainly did not make the former Silver Slugger satisfied.<\/p>\n<p>It looks more like a platoon role, with some first base mixed in, designated hitter reps, and minimal time in right field \u2014 especially assuming the health of Rawlings Platinum Glove winner Fernando Tatis Jr.<\/p>\n<p>And defensively, the contrast is sharp. Castellanos\u2019 Outs Above Average, which measures range, sat at -12 last season. Tatis posted 8 OAA.<\/p>\n<p>Castellanos has found a new home, but he hasn\u2019t hit much at Petco Park. In 28 career games, including the postseason, he owns a .222\/.257\/.352 slash line (.608 OPS).<\/p>\n<p>If anyone in Philadelphia is circling a date, the wait won\u2019t be long. The Padres open a three-game series at Citizens Bank Park on June 2.<\/p>\n<p>That series will be the first real moment for the fan base to decide what the Castellanos era was. Some will remember the October swings, especially the 2023 NLCS. Others will focus on how the ending played out.<\/p>\n<p>Either way, the beer, the letter and the clubhouse issues are part of the past now. The saga is over.
